100% Jamaican Blue Mountain Coffee
Altitude and Climate: Grown at 2,000 to 5,000 feet, where cooler temperatures and mist contribute to a slow-growing process, resulting in dense, flavorful beans.
Flavor Profile: Known for its gentle, smooth taste with a hint of sweet, nutty aftertaste, without any bitterness. It often features a slight chocolatey scent.
Certification: Rigorously certified by the Coffee Industry Board of Jamaica. Only coffee from certain designated areas can be labeled as such, ensuring its authenticity and high quality.
Why It Stands Out: Its rarity and the traditional methods of cultivation make it not just a coffee but a piece of Jamaican heritage.

Blue Mountain Blend Coffee
Composition: A mix of Blue Mountain beans with beans from lower elevations or other countries. Blends can vary, with some containing as little as 10% actual Blue Mountain coffee.
Flavor Profile: Maintains some of the smooth and mild qualities of 100% Jamaican Blue Mountain coffee but introduces new flavors and a fuller body from the additional beans.

Purpose: Created to make the flavors more accessible at a lower price, while still nodding to its premium origins.
Appeal: Offers a versatile coffee experience, ideal for those seeking a touch of luxury without the high cost.
Mountain Peak Coffee
Source: Not confined to the Blue Mountain region, this brand sources beans from various places, providing a broader flavor profile.
Flavor Profile: Known for a richer, bolder taste, it appeals to those preferring a stronger cup of coffee.
Positioning: Positioned as a daily coffee choice, it offers quality without the premium price tag.
Differentiation: Lacks the specific regional characteristics and rigorous quality checks but stands as a reliable choice for everyday coffee needs.
Brew Battle: Side-by-Side Comparison

– 100% Jamaican Blue Mountain Coffee: Celebrated for its refined, smooth taste and floral scent.
– Blue Mountain Blend: Offers a medium-bodied coffee experience with a wider range of flavors due to the mix of beans.
– Mountain Peak Coffee: Delivers a strong, full-flavored cup with a pronounced body and acidity, making it stand out for those who prefer a more assertive coffee.
Brewing Method Impact: The method of brewing plays a crucial role in highlighting the unique qualities of each coffee type. Pour-over and French press methods can accentuate the subtle nuances of this coffee, while espresso and drip brewing are suited to the bold characteristics of Mountain Peak Coffee and the adaptable profiles of the blends.

Ensuring Authenticity: Picking Your Coffee
To truly enjoy the authentic taste and quality of 100% Jamaican Blue Mountain Coffee, knowing how to check its realness is key. Start by looking for the certification mark from the Coffee Industry Board of Jamaica. This mark ensures the coffee meets high standards. Always check the label to make sure it says 100%, not a blend.
Also, examine the packaging. Coffee of this type typically undergoes packaging in sealed bags, bearing labels detailing the farm or company’s name, roasting date, and tracking number. Exercise caution with bulk or unlabeled coffee—it may lack authenticity. Buying from well-known retailers, either in person or online, can further assure you of the coffee’s quality and authenticity.
